Halloweenies - Kentwell’s School of Sorcery and Magic

Kentwell Hall, Sudbury

October 28 and 29

Calling all witches and wizards, are you ready for magic, mystery, enchantment and fun?

Head to Kentwell Hall for fun filled magical learning as you meet various interesting characters who will set you Halloween inspired challenges.

From wand making, spell school, potion class and raven class there is so much to enjoy.

Pleasurewood Chills

Lowestoft

October 28 and 29

Put your best Halloween costume on and head to Pleasure Wood Hills this weekend.

End the half term on a high note by enjoying the rides and free spooky activities.

Attractions include Woody’s Spooktacular Shows in the Castle Theatre, trick or treat, mask making, pumpkin carving and Woody’s Spooky Parades.

Haw Wood Farm Autumn Party

Saxmundham

October 28

Spend a dark autumn night with family and friends gathered around a campfire.

Haw Wood Farm will be lighting a fire and serving pulled pork, local beer and cider and sticky toffee apples.

There will also be marshmallow toasting, glow sticks and crafts on offer.

Guitars are welcome for a sing-along by the campfire. You can book your space on the website.

Half Term Fun at Easton Farm Park

Woodbridge

October 28 and 29

Take the family for a fantastic day out to the Easton Farm Park this weekend for half the normal price.

Enjoy a family train ride, hug a bunny, horse rides, meet their Suffolk Punch horse and other animals and so much more.

You can either sit down and enjoy a meal at the farm park’s Barmy Barn Cafe, or bring your own picnic and relax in the sheltered picnic barn.

Tickets cost £4.50 per person. For more information visit the website.

The Great Pumpkin Hunt

Colchester

October 28 and 29

Join in with the popular pumpkin hunt at Beth Chatto Gardens.

Find the hidden pumpkins around the gardens, complete the hunt and collect your reward.

See how well you do at guessing the weight of the pumpkin and enjoy the amazing displays.

Colchester Park Run

Colchester

October 28 - other dates available

Take part in a 5k timed run, for fun or as part of a training plan.

Enjoy the picturesque park while staying active and getting fit.

The event is open for everyone of all abilities and best of all it is free to take part.
